Cracked Foundation Repair in Columbus, OH
Cracked foundation repair services address issues related to cracks, shifts, or settling in a property's foundation, which can impact the stability and safety of a home. These services typically cover a range of projects, including repairing vertical and horizontal cracks, stabilizing uneven or sinking foundations, and restoring structural integrity. Homeowners often seek this type of repair after noticing signs such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in basement walls or the exterior foundation. Understanding the extent of foundation damage and the potential causes is important before requesting repairs, as it helps determine the appropriate solutions and prevents further structural issues.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should consider the severity and location of cracks or shifts, as well as any related signs of foundation movement. It's useful to know whether cracks are narrow or wide, whether they are growing, and if there are any additional symptoms like sloping floors or gaps around door frames. Proper assessment of these factors can aid in selecting the most effective repair methods, which may include underpinning, wall stabilization, or epoxy injections. Having a clear understanding of the property's foundation condition can facilitate informed decisions and ensure that the repair process addresses the root causes of the problem.

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.
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forces bowed or leaning basement walls for added stability.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am systems.
Slab Foundation Repair - corrects uneven or sinking concrete slabs to improve safety.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and raises settling foundations for long-term durability.
Drainage and Waterproofing - manages water flow to reduce soil pressure and foundation movement.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Visible cracks in walls,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ows may indicate foundation issues.
Is foundation cracking always serious? Not all cracks are critical, but significant or widening cracks should be evaluated to determine if repair is needed.
What causes foundation cracks in homes? Soil movement, moisture changes, and settling can lead to foundation cracks over time.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repair methods include epoxy injections, wall anchors, or underpinning, depending on the severity of the damage.
